Dee, I replied to your PM, but I'll do so again here. Good that you posted this.

 

 

Some key information is needed:

 

1) what's today's FMV? Not his asking price but the realistic value in today's market?

2) How many month's behind is he on his mortgage? What's the loan payoff?

3) What is his monthly payment, including PITI and HOA? What's the market rent?

4) Regarding the $35K down, he'll never get it if he's thinking lease option.
